Veteran employee benefits consultant Joe Cazzell has joined Alliant Insurance Ser vices as vice president within its Employee Benefits Group. Based in Tulsa, Oklahoma, Cazzell joins Alliant with extensive experi ence in self-funded benefit plans, the ACA and human resources information systems. Prior to joining Alliant, Cazzell was a client executive with a national employee benefits consulting firm, assisting employ ers in developing long-term strategic plans for managing risk and minimizing total healthcare costs while maximizing employ ee satisfaction. Cazzell earned a bachelor’s degree in insurance and risk management from the University of Central Arkansas and is a Certified Financial Planner.

After graduating from Auburn University with a degree in communi cation and media studies, he worked for several years with telecommunications companies such as AT&T, Bell South and US Sprint. Walker’s experience with these companies inspired him to start his first company, TriComm Inc., which provided communications systems to clients such as the Department of Defense and the Centers for Disease Control. In 2007, he began to migrate into the insurance and financial services sector, providing consulting services to small businesses. Walker now serves as Region 5 vice president on NAHU’s Board of Trustees.
